在Python中读取MAT文件,通常可以使用scipy.io库中的loadmat函数。以下是详细的步骤和代码示例: 导入必要的Python库: 你需要导入scipy.io库中的loadmat函数,以及可能用于数据处理的numpy库。 python import scipy.io as sio import numpy as np 使用库函数打开MAT文件: 使用loadmat函数打开MAT文件。这个函数会返回一...
读取文件:通过scipy.io.loadmat()函数读取MAT文件数据,返回一个字典。 显示变量:使用mat_data.keys()方法可以列出MAT文件中的所有变量名。 获取数据:根据变量名提取对应的矩阵数据,并打印出来。 通过上述代码,我们能够方便地获取MAT文件中的数据,进一步用于分析或处理。 3. 数据可视化 在获取到数据之后,常常需要可视...
mat数据格式是Matlab的数据存储的标准格式。在Matlab中主要使用load()函数导入一个mat文件,使用save()函数保存一个mat文件。对于文件 1 2 3 4 load('data.mat') save('data_1.mat','A') 其中,'A'表示要保存的内容。 二、python中读取mat文件 在python中可以使用scipy.io中的函数loadmat()读取mat文件,函数...
需要注意的是,如果想要在后续的流程中使用读取的图像,imread() 读取出来的数据需要被储存在某个变量中。imread() 读取出来的图像数据将被储存为 numpy.array 格式。 6.savefig() 在前两个例子中我们绘制了一条直线并读取了一张图像。如果我们希望保留某张图像我们应该怎么做呢?这里我们就需要使用 savefig() 函数...
python读取mat数据集 以http://ufldl.stanford.edu/housenumbers/上的mat数据集为例 需要注意以下几点 从mat提取出来的数据以字典的形式保存,所以需要提取字典的key和value importnumpyasnpimportosfromPILimportImageimportmatplotlib.pyplotaspltimportscipy.ioasscio...
Python中可以使用SciPy库中的io模块来读取.mat文件。 首先,需要安装SciPy库。可以使用以下命令来安装: pip install scipy 复制代码 然后,可以使用scipy.io.loadmat()函数来读取.mat文件。以下是一个示例代码: import scipy.io # 读取.mat文件 data = scipy.io.loadmat('filename.mat') # 打印数据 print(data...
一、mat文件 mat数据格式是Matlab的数据存储的标准格式。在Matlab中主要使用load()函数导入一个mat文件,使用save()函数保存一个mat文件。对于文件 代码语言:javascript 复制 load('data.mat') 代码语言:javascript 复制 save('data_1.mat','A') 其中,'A'表示要保存的内容。 二、python中读取mat文件 在python中...
python mat_file = scipy.io.loadmat('mat_file.mat')此时,mat文件中的数据已经被加载到mat_file字典中。要读取特定数据,只需从字典中访问相应的键即可。python data = mat_file['data']这样,你就能轻松地读取mat文件中的内容了。我是@流星绕指柔 ,关注我,学习Python不迷路,交流问题,知无不...
.mat文件是Matlab中常用的数据格式,形式类似json键值对。 代码语言:javascript 复制 {'__header__':b'MATLAB 5.0 MAT-file Platform: nt, Created on: Wed Sep 9 16:13:43 2020','__version__':'1.0','__globals__':[],'key1':array([[0,1]]),'key2':array([[3]])} ...